Meijuan Xu is a scholar working on Civil and Structural Engineering, Statistical and Nonlinear Physics and Mechanical Engineering. According to data from OpenAlex, Meijuan Xu has authored 51 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Civil and Structural Engineering, 13 papers in Statistical and Nonlinear Physics and 7 papers in Mechanical Engineering. Recurrent topics in Meijuan Xu’s work include Geotechnical Engineering and Underground Structures (16 papers), Geotechnical Engineering and Soil Mechanics (15 papers) and Geotechnical Engineering and Soil Stabilization (13 papers). Meijuan Xu is often cited by papers focused on Geotechnical Engineering and Underground Structures (16 papers), Geotechnical Engineering and Soil Mechanics (15 papers) and Geotechnical Engineering and Soil Stabilization (13 papers). Meijuan Xu collaborates with scholars based in China, Canada and Australia. Meijuan Xu's co-authors include Shou‐Fu Tian, Tian‐Tian Zhang, Jian-Min Tu, Guoxiong Mei, Pengpeng Ni, M. Hesham El Naggar, Yanlin Zhao, Wenbing Wu, Wenbing Wu and Hao Liu and has published in prestigious journals such as Scientific Reports, Journal of Hydrology and Industrial & Engineering Chemistry Research.
